Transaction 507420de272d37b102aaeffc24bfa02ae7154994b36d6da32a341e3befe85160
1 Input
1 Output
-
507420de272d37b102aaeffc24bfa02ae7154994b36d6da32a341e3befe85160:0
- value
- 760000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f96a946d305eafcd44f3efd5541e21016773ae7f OP_EQUAL
- address
- 3QRorbwYQDx4G8bUy5myvdadLgxSPbuKY4